Present and Correct selects the best of this week's art on the web for your delectation

Artist and stylist Sarah Illenberger strikes again – this time on tropical plants, which she has adorned with tape and office stickers, giving all other plants an inferiority complex.

Aerial shots of this world will never get boring. This new Instagram project is dedicated to everything on Earth that fits in a square mile, both fascinating and attractive.

It's hard to not be in awe of Duy Anh Nhan Duc for dissecting dandelions and arranging them into these strong geometric shapes. The end results are wonderful and Duc's dedication to the cause is astounding.

More architectural shapes and symbols, but this time on quilts. Bringing the craft right up to date is Erin Wilson. Decorate your bed with these wonderful town scales, lovely in their simplicity and colours.

Finally, as we descend into Autumn, a typeface of skeletal trees. Katie Holten has written an entire book on it, and it's brilliant.
